100mA / 50V Digital transistors
(with built-in resistors)
 Applications
Inverter, Interface, Driver
 Features
1) Built-in bias resistors enable the configuration of an inverter circuit without connecting external input
2) The bias resistors consist of thin-film resistors with complete isolation to allow negative biasing of the input.
3) Only the on/off conditions need to be set for operation, making the device design easy.
 Structure
NPN epitaxial planar silicon transistor (Resistor built-in type)
